Personal data Joannes Manders 

  • Alternative name: Maenders
  • He was christened on March 25, 1707 in Gemert.Source 1
    Peter: Sijmon Jansen van Oeckel en Catharina Willems.
  • (Patroniem) : Thijs.
  • A child of Matthias Manders and Maria
  • This information was last updated on March 20, 2015.

Household of Joannes Manders

He is married to Emerentiana van den Heuvel.

They got married on August 12, 1731 at Gemert.

Getuigen hierbij waren: Marcellus van den Heuvel en Walterus Hornkens.

Event (Kerkelijk): R.K..Source 1
